🧠 Find the Why

I am misunderstood in society but I was misunderstood by professionals.

How could I understand myself if the specialists didn’t?

💥 Trauma + Suicidal Ideation

I lived through intense trauma in my teens and twenties — accumulatively I battled six years of suicidal ideation.

My diagnosis of Audhd changed my life.

⚠️ Misdiagnosed for 12 Years

I was told I had depression and bipolar disorder, medicated, and sent on my way — no one asked why I was struggling.

🔍 No Joined-Up Support

Therapy and diagnosis were disconnected. No one looked at the full picture. It was just symptom management.

🔓 Everything Changed at 30

I went private but not for an autism assessment, for my mental health. Within months, they noticed what had been missed for years: I’m neurodivergent.

AuDHD (Autism + ADHD).

🧠 Mental Health Wasn’t the Whole Story

My breakdowns weren’t just mental illness. They were a reaction to an unsupported, misunderstood brain and body.

🛠️ Strategy Over Stigma

Once I had answers, the focus shifted from trauma to tools — strategies to manage my energy, routine, emotions, relationships and life.

⚡ Endometriosis Diagnosis at 32

This wasn’t found until they cut me open, during surgery. Hormones were wrecking my regulation. PMDD had me spiralling monthly. A newly approved hormone suppressant has already helped.

❌ Doctors Missed the Root Cause for Years

Hormones. Neurodivergence. Trauma. These weren’t part of the conversation — but they were central to my struggle.

✅ Empowerment Comes From Understanding

If you’ve been stuck in the same cycles — ask deeper questions.

The why matters. And you can find it.

💡 You Deserve More Than a Label
You deserve strategy, support, and a holistic view of your health.

🌼 What’s their interest?

We took a break for a month - mainly cause I’m on holiday during this time. Although it’s given time to plan some awesome new activities and shake things up.

😎 A lot of neurodivergent people has interest based nervous systems and to feeling focused or motivated the activity needs to tick this box.

🕺 So we celebrate their passions, strengths and interests - we take note and provide activities for those who are attending that session. Knowing the importance of getting to know our regulars.

💜 For new families, there are a massive range of activities to spark interest, focus and engagement. Something for everyone.
